Hays are delighted to be partnering with our client, a highly regarded and progressive accountancy and business advisory firm, in the search for an experienced Associate Director.
This is a rare opportunity to join a leadership team at an exciting stage of growth, where you will play a key role in developing client relationships, driving commercial success, and helping to shape the future direction of the business.
This position is ideal for an accomplished Practice professional who combines strong technical expertise with a commercial mindset and a passion for delivering exceptional client service.
You will act as a trusted advisor to a diverse portfolio of business owners, providing both business and tax advisory support while identifying opportunities to add value and grow client relationships.
The Role
As Associate Director, you will take ownership of a substantial client portfolio, ensuring excellent service delivery while managing commercial performance across WIP, recoverability, billing and fee budgets.
You will work closely with senior leadership, contribute to strategic decision-making and support the ongoing development of the firm's people, processes and service offering.
Key responsibilities include
- Managing and developing a portfolio of clients as their primary trusted advisor.
- Delivering business advisory and tax advisory services to owner-managed businesses and individuals.
- Leading, mentoring and developing managers and senior team members.
- Identifying opportunities to generate additional advisory work and increase fee income.
- Supporting business development activities, networking and relationship building.
- Contributing to strategic initiatives, operational improvements and firm-wide projects.
- Driving innovation and embracing technology to enhance both client service and operational efficiency.
About You
To be successful in this role, you will be
- ACCA and/or CTA qualified.
- An experienced accountancy practice professional with relevant UK practice experience.
- Commercially minded, with a strong track record of growing client relationships and generating advisory opportunities.
- Experienced in managing significant client portfolios and financial performance measures.
- A confident leader who enjoys coaching, mentoring and developing high-performing teams.
- Comfortable building relationships with business owners and becoming a trusted long-term advisor.
- Motivated by growth and progression, with aspirations to develop towards Director level.
- Passionate about innovation, technology and continuous improvement.
